猿代码 — 科研/AI模型/高性能计算
0

"深入探讨GPU加速在深度学习中的应用与优化技巧"

摘要: 在高性能计算(HPC)领域,GPU加速在深度学习中发挥着越来越重要的作用。随着深度学习模型的复杂性和数据量的增加,传统的CPU已经难以满足需求,而GPU由于其大规模并行计算能力,成为了深度学习训练和推断的首选加速 ...
在高性能计算(HPC)领域,GPU加速在深度学习中发挥着越来越重要的作用。随着深度学习模型的复杂性和数据量的增加,传统的CPU已经难以满足需求,而GPU由于其大规模并行计算能力,成为了深度学习训练和推断的首选加速器。

GPU加速在深度学习中的应用涉及到各种优化技巧,包括并行计算、内存管理、数据流整理等方面。在并行计算方面,GPU的核心在于其众多的CUDA核心,能够同时处理大量的计算任务,加速深度学习模型的训练过程。

另外,在内存管理方面,优化数据传输和存储方式可以有效减少GPU与CPU之间的数据传输时间,提高整体的计算效率。同时,对数据流进行整理可以减少内存访问冲突,进一步提升GPU的计算性能。

除了针对硬件的优化技巧,GPU加速在深度学习中还需要考虑到软件层面的优化。比如选择合适的深度学习框架、优化网络结构、以及调整超参数等都可以对GPU加速效果产生重要影响。

在实际应用中,研究人员和工程师们需要综合考虑硬件和软件优化技巧,以获得最佳的GPU加速效果。同时,随着GPU技术的不断发展和深度学习领域的不断拓展,未来GPU加速在深度学习中的应用与优化技巧将会更加丰富多样。

综上所述,GPU加速在深度学习中的应用与优化技巧是一个持续发展的研究领域,通过不断探索和实践,我们可以更好地利用GPU的计算能力,推动深度学习技术的发展和应用。希望本文能够为相关研究者和从业者提供一定的参考和启发,推动GPU加速在深度学习中的进一步发展。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-17 00:09
  • 0
    粉丝
  • 103
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)